Network Provider enrollment and termination. Contractor shall ensure that all Network Providers, including out-of-state Network Providers, are enrolled in the HFS Medical Program, if such enrollment is required by the Department’s rules or policy in order to submit claims for reimbursement or otherwise participate in the HFS Medical Program. Once a Contractor is aware that a Network Provider serving one-hundred (100) or more active Enrollees will be terminated, Contractor must inform the Department of this termination in writing (e-mail or letter) within three (3) Business Days.
